    Ferry Cost Saving Tips 2010

    With Camping Cheque, a cross-channel ferry crossing can cost as little as £29 each way but ferry prices vary considerably so how do you make sure you're finding the lowest prices?

    Here are our Cost Saving Tips:

    Short crossings
    The lowest prices for crossing the Channel are found on the Dover to Dunkerque route operated by Norfolk Line.

    Norfolk Line
    Travel outward on a Sunday and inward on a Friday for the best possible fares. This can be at any time of year and at any sailing time. For travel on other days of the week try choosing the following sailing times which offer the best fares:

    Outward: (Mon-Thurs) 23:59, 02:00, 04:00
    Inward: (Mon-Thurs) 20:01, 22:01, 23:58, 02:01, 04:01, 06:01

    Note: There are supplements for caravans over 7m long and for motorhomes over 8m. P&O Ferries do not charge supplements for long caravans or long motorhomes so if this affects you, it may be worth asking for quote from P&O as well.

    P&O Ferries
    Although still more expensive than Norfolk Line, P&O have reduced many of their Dover to Calais fares for 2010. Their prices also cover caravans and
    motorhomes of any length so are often very good value for those with long units.

    For the best fares travel off peak on the following sailings:
    Outward: 14:01 to 06:00
    Inward: 00:00 to 14:00
    Try to avoid weekend travel in high season (outward: 28-29 May and 23/7-28/8, inward: 5-6 Jun and 31/7-5/9)

    SeaFrance
    Fares generally undercut P&O for cars and morotorhomes (up to 8 metres priced the same as cars!) although caravans are generally a little more expensive.

    Again, pick off-peak travel times which are almost identical to P&O above.

    Longer crossings
    Brittany Ferries
    Again some reasonable price reductions for 2010 on many sailings and a FREE CARAVAN offer on certain Portsmouth to Caen crossings (14:45 outward, 08:30 inward). Brittany Ferries also have a half price caravan and trailer offer for early bookings on other routes.

    Sailings with the lowest prices are generally those that arrive late from the UK or leave early from France:
    Cherbourg - Poole: 08:00
    Portsmouth - Caen: 14:45
    Caen - Portsmouth: 08:30
    The half price caravan and trailer offer applies to the above sailings all week and all year and in low season also applies to:
    St Malo - Portsmouth: 10:30
    Plymouth - Roscoff: all sailings
    Roscoff - Plymouth: all sailings

    P&O Ferries
    The popular Hull - Rotterdam/Zeebrugge sailings have become very expensive for caravanners during the week but are still remarkably inexpensive at weekends. The free caravan offer (any length) applies outward and inward on a Saturday and Sunday between 1st May and 31st October.

    Condor Ferries
    The Condor Clipper service from Portsmouth to Cherbourg is a great option as caravans (up to 7.5 metres) travel FREE OF CHARGE so there's nothing else to pay. The service operates on Sundays only between 23rd May and 12th September.

    The Condor Ferries Clipper is a conventional ferry well suited to carrying motorhomes and caravans. The weekly service (Sunday only) travels out from Portsmouth at 09:30 and arrives in Cherbourg at 16:00 local time. The return crossing leaves Cherbourg at 17:00 and arrives at 21:00 local time.
